Plastering needs to be flat and smooth, because it is merely a base on which other products and materials are applied. Negligible cracking and blemishes can easily be filled and sanded later with few issues, but irregular surfaces are difficult to disguise. Hassles with the fitting of architraves, the tiling of wall surfaces, the painting and decorating of ceilings and walls and the installation of kitchen units, can result from an imperfectly plastered surface.

What you need is a polished finish straight from the trowel, and experienced Castle Donington plasterers can be expected to produce these types of results. Vigorous sanding isn't a process you should ever have to do with a freshly plastered wall or ceiling, merely a brief rub down with very fine glasspaper. If extensive sanding is occurring, the plastering wasn't done properly to start with. If electric sanding machines are being used you should check out the quality of the work thoroughly.

In order for you to obtain a basic understanding of the art of plastering or even embark on a career in the plastering trade you may want to think about enrolling for a plastering course. There are actually a number of plastering courses on offer for both people looking to better their plastering skills and for total beginners just starting out. There are both beginner and advanced plastering courses offered in either NVQ and City and Guilds. Beginner courses in plastering (Level One) cover such things as applying floating coats (walls), installing sheet materials, making ready background surfaces, putting on set coats, mixing up plaster materials and putting on scratch coats (walls). Advanced (level two courses) tackle stuff like fibrous plasterwork, dry lining, sand and cement screed laying, plastering to external surfaces and reverse moulds for fibrous plasterwork. Polished Plaster Castle Donington: Rather popular as of late, polished plaster is a modern day adaptation of timeless Italian plaster finishes. Describing anything from more rugged looking textured plasters to really highly polished Marmorino, Venetian and Lucidato plasters, the name "Polished Plaster" actually describes a number of superior quality plaster finishes. Presenting a finish that looks very like limestone, marble or travertine, polished plaster is mainly used on inside walls and ceilings. Polished plaster is sleek and smooth to the touch whilst offering natural shade variations and a distinct feeling of depth. Exclusive customised finishes can be created by blending these various sorts of plasters. With the use of synthetic or natural colourants polished plaster can be given beautiful tints or colours. Should you want to achieve "marbling" effects in your plaster, or custom colours or designs which do not exist naturally, the capability to add a tint to Venetian plaster is especially handy. Pebble Dashing Castle Donington: Pebbledashing has been around for many years and used to decorate and protect the external walls of properties. However it is not everyone's cup of tea. There are pebble dashing specialists out there, but from time to time Castle Donington plasterers will be willing to do this type of job for you.

Ideal for both refurbished and new homes, pebble dash generally consists of two layers of a base made from sand and lime onto which small pebbles or gravel are pressed to create an attractive, tough and maintenance free finish.

Skimming or re-skimming is a thin covering of plaster applied over damaged plasterwork, artex or new plasterboard. This is certainly one of the most commonplace jobs that plasterers are asked to tackle. Many home refurbishments involve new plasterboarded walls or inflict damage on existing plasterwork surfaces. Such flawed surfaces can be transformed into smooth, glass-like finishes by an expert who's trained in this technique. Before you decorate over it, you must leave it to dry for several days. The result should be a surface which is perfectly flat and fault-free.

What is Plaster?

A frequently used building material which is used for decorating and protecting wall and ceiling surfaces, plaster has been with us thousands of years. In the UK the term "plaster" generally pertains to a material which is utilized on the insides of buildings, whilst the material used on external areas is known as "render". The most common types of plaster mainly contain either cement, lime, or gypsum, and all basically work in the same way. A dry powder at the time of manufacture, when needed plaster is mixed together with water to form a stiff but easy to work paste. The reaction between the water and plaster produces heat through crystallization and the mixture subsequently hardens.

As a trade, plastering has existed for many hundreds of years, and as a general construction technique for much longer. In today's world, predominantly applied to the inside of the outside walls of commercial and residential premises, plaster is used to create an even, smooth surface that's ready to receive the final finishing material. Plaster can also be used to make ornate mouldings that can be used to enhance ceilings and walls.
